Output 34008022cc15b02ba591aea050a704e62d233bb043fd3b41bf6bcd0c42df8699:0

value
105911598
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 25b1b78c48dab0148768c06555101e420dfd311b OP_EQUALVERIFY OP_CHECKSIG
address
14SJu6EfyvdNLuo3cBeSeRnSNgLcExLs4n
transaction
34008022cc15b02ba591aea050a704e62d233bb043fd3b41bf6bcd0c42df8699
spent
true